Uses
Cathepsin G from human leukocytes has been used to determine protease sensitivity. It has also been used for the stimulation and staining of dendritic cells and macrophage.
General Description
Cathepsin G from human leukocytes is a neutral proteinase secreted by neutrophil granulocytes. It belongs to the family of serine proteases. Cathepsin G is a glycoprotein, which contains 1% carbohydrate. The gene is located on human chromosome 14q12.
Biochem/physiol Actions
Cathepsin G has pro-apoptotic activity and can activate caspases in vitro.
Check Digit Verification of cas no
The CAS Registry Mumber 107200-92-0 includes 9 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 6 digits, 1,0,7,2,0 and 0 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 9 and 2 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 107200-92:
(8*1)+(7*0)+(6*7)+(5*2)+(4*0)+(3*0)+(2*9)+(1*2)=80
80 % 10 = 0
So 107200-92-0 is a valid CAS Registry Number.
